Here's what the festival organisers have to say...
"To us, food is more than nourishment. It’s about bringing people together. We are, food, drink, music & family
This is why FeastyFest started and it’s the reason we’ve grown to be the biggest food festival in Surrey today.
FeastyFest started in 2018 as a way to entice local families to come out and enjoy the food of local, small food producers. But we didn’t just want to supply food. Our ambition was to spread our love and appreciation for food by offering engaging and enjoyable ways to learn food, understand where it comes from, and inspire children to try new things.
We created a full-day festival-style experience with music and activities – and the local community just loved it. So much so, that attendance at the event has more than tripled in a few years.
Enjoy outstanding food and thirst-quenching locally brewed drinks.
Get some retail therapy in our Farmer’s Market, craft and wellbeing stalls.
Work up an appetite in our active Kidzone and at our specialist talks and tastings."

Scouting For Girls
Friends since they were five, indie pop three-piece Scouting For Girls (Roy Stride, Pete Ellard, and Greg Churchouse) burst onto the music scene in 2007 with their self-titled debut which went on to become triple platinum and birthed the generation-bridging anthems of ‘She’s So Lovely’, ‘Elvis Ain’t Dead’ and ‘Heartbeat’. Scouting For Girls went on to release ‘Everybody Wants To Be On TV’ (2010), ‘The Light Between Us’ (2012), ‘Still Thinking About You’ (2015), The Trouble With Boys (2019) plus the mega number 1 hit single ‘This Ain’t A Love Song’.

General Levy
General Levy is an English ragga deejay, best known for the track 'Incredible' which he recorded with M-Beat in 1994.

Hells Bells
Hells Bells are one of Britain's leading AC/DC tribute bands, playing sell-out shows all over the UK and Europe. Known for their high-energy performances and relentless touring, Hells Bells are an act not to be missed by fans of the original Australian rockers.
